For anyone in America who enjoys a good train ride

Now in an updated second edition, Riding The Rails: Tourist Guide To America's Scenic Train Rides is a straightforward, "user friendly" guidebook to 151 scenic train rides in 44 states. Each train rides is featured in a concise one-page description format that informs the reader where the ride is, its street address, telephone number and associated web URL, the price, schedule, and special holiday events. Riding The Rails is quick and easy reference for anyone in America who enjoys a good train ride for fun, and a highly recommended addition to any dedicated train buff's American railroading reference collection.

Good Book for Its Purpose

Many people enjoy rides on old fashioned trains with steam locomotives. Mr. Herow's book provides information on trains in all fifty states. The book is divided by states in alphabetical order with information on the railroads, such as when they run, phone numbers and maps with the routes and major local roads. The back of the book has information on other tourist sites and places to stay. Four things I would have added. 1. Whether the railroads themselves are payable by credit card. 2. Do you need to make reservations so you don't get there and find out you can't board? 3. Photographs of each railroad would have been good. This would help people make up their minds about taking a certain scenic railway. 4. Local transit, airports, Greyhound or Amtrak terminals and their distance from the railroad should have been listed. Otherwise, for what it does, a very useful book.
